BJJ: 1 hour

Worked some guard passes.

Start standing while they're down. Slide a knee over one of their legs and underhook the opposite leg. Pull that underhooked leg up to your shoulder, reach your other arm to crossface, and plant your ass out while your leg with the knee slid over pins their leg down still. Let go of the underhooked leg and post it to their hip and shift your hips to be in a normal side control position.

The next is the same position, but they block you from passing to the opposite side of the underhooked leg, so you cross grab with your arm that's underhooking the leg and make a swim motion to pass under that leg.

Then we went over a move where they stand to pass your guard and you have a lapel. Use your other hand to grab their same side ankle. The foot that is on the same side as your hand grabbing their ankle goes into their hip and then the other foot goes into the back of their knee. Push and pull. They go down. Ride them up and over, your foot in the hip passes over toward their side. Keep the grab on the ankle. Keep your elbow of the lapel holding hand to your same side knee and baseball slide over through their guard.

Then we did that from standing position.

Then we went over standard armbars from guard. I can't do those without it hurting. That really surprised me that I could do everything else today, but not that.
